Commit e4d165c24b1975478476722a9ef384147721807a

Authored by pbrook
1 parent 0d92ed30

Don't clear DMA status register when loading address.


git-svn-id: svn://svn.savannah.nongnu.org/qemu/trunk@1929 c046a42c-6fe2-441c-8c8c-71466251a162
Showing 1 changed file with 1 additions and 1 deletions
hw/esp.c
@@ -690,7 +690,7 @@ static void espdma_mem_writel(void *opaque, target_phys_addr_t addr, uint32_t va @@ -690,7 +690,7 @@ static void espdma_mem_writel(void *opaque, target_phys_addr_t addr, uint32_t va
690 val |= DMA_VER; 690 val |= DMA_VER;
691 break; 691 break;
692 case 1: 692 case 1:
693 - s->espdmaregs[0] = DMA_LOADED; 693 + s->espdmaregs[0] |= DMA_LOADED;
694 break; 694 break;
695 default: 695 default:
696 break; 696 break;